WHY: Designated in 1966, Estero Bay was the first aquatic preserve; this event will celebrate the 50th anniversary of Florida’s statewide aquatic preserve program. Florida now boasts 41 aquatic preserves encompassing over 2.2 million acres which are maintained in their essentially natural condition for the enjoyment of future generations.

Estero Bay Buddies, Inc. (EBB) assists the Florida Department of Environmental Protection’s Florida Coastal Office and Florida Park Service in the management of Estero Bay Aquatic Preserve and Estero Bay Preserve State Park. EBB’s mission is to support and further protection, conservation, restoration management and the enhancement of the natural and cultural resources of the coastal and aquatic ecosystems of the Estero Bay estuary and watershed for the enjoyment and appreciation of current and future generations.
